On August 4, 2026, NVIDIA Japan held an office tour for female middle and high school students in Tokyo. The event was part of the Girls Meet STEM in TOKYO program, co-hosted by the Yamada Shintaro D&I Foundation and the Tokyo Metropolitan Government, aiming to provide female students with opportunities to visit STEM companies and interact with professionals. In 2025, 72 companies participated in the program; in 2026, more than 80 companies joined. NVIDIA planned to recruit 20 participants, but due to oversubscription, a lottery was held, and 17 students ultimately attended.

The event opened with a speech by Kaori Nakamura, head of public relations at NVIDIA Japan's corporate marketing division. She noted that she had been with the company for 20 years and encouraged participants to broaden their horizons through such activities. The program included a demonstration tour, introductions by engineering staff, a Q&A session, and a questionnaire. During the tour, participants were divided into four groups and visited exhibition areas covering gaming, local AI, and AI servers. In the gaming area, attendees tried the game PRAGMATA, which uses NVIDIA AI technology, and staff explained the role of GPUs in real-time graphics rendering and AI computation.

In the AI server area, staff showcased an NVIDIA DGX H100 server equipped with 32 GPUs and removed one NVIDIA H100 GPU board for participants to examine. They explained that the GPU can reach temperatures up to 100 degrees Celsius during computation and is cooled by a copper heat sink and fan. During the visit, a participant asked a specific question about the GPU's construction, and staff answered it in detail. At the end, participants filled out a questionnaire, and the event concluded the same day.
